The New Yorker Vibe in Ireland
First off, let's talk about what New Yorker clothing Ireland is all about. New Yorker is a global fashion retailer that’s known for its trendy, youth-oriented apparel. Think cool, casual, and affordable fashion that keeps up with the latest street style trends. They offer a wide range of products, including jeans, t-shirts, hoodies, dresses, jackets, and accessories – basically, everything you need to build a killer wardrobe without breaking the bank. Styling New Yorker Clothing in Ireland: Irish Fashion Tips
Alright, let's talk about how to actually wear all this awesome New Yorker clothing in Ireland and make it look authentically you, with a touch of Irish cool. The key here is versatility and layering, which, let’s be honest, is basically the national sport in Ireland thanks to the weather! Start with a solid foundation. A great pair of New Yorker jeans – maybe a straight-leg or a slightly distressed pair – is your starting point. Throw on a basic tee or a cool graphic tee from their collection. This is where you can inject some personality. If it's a band tee, great! If it's a quirky graphic, even better.
Now, for the Irish weather essential: the layer. A New Yorker hoodie is perfect for this. You can wear it open over your tee for a relaxed vibe, or tie it around your waist if the sun decides to make a surprise appearance. Alternatively, a stylish New Yorker denim jacket or a bomber jacket works wonders. They add an instant cool factor and provide that crucial extra warmth. For a slightly more put-together look, consider one of their utility jackets or a lightweight parka. The trick is to choose a jacket that complements your chosen tee or hoodie without overwhelming it. Think texture and color coordination.
When it comes to footwear, sneakers are your best friend for that casual, everyday look. New Yorker often stocks trendy sneakers that pair perfectly with their jeans and graphic tees. But don't be afraid to mix it up! Chunky boots are incredibly popular in Ireland and can add a fantastic edge to an otherwise simple outfit. Imagine pairing a floral New Yorker dress with a pair of heavy combat boots – it’s a look that screams modern Irish style. Alternatively, classic ankle boots work well with dresses and skirts.
